Not a chance.

 

Uefa Broadcasting rules dictate no other live matches can be broadcast between 7.45pm and 9.30pm.

 

The English FA did this last year with Hull v Arsenal that kicked off at 7.15pm sure they got a hefty fine for that though.

 

Best you'll get is radio or someone periscoping it.

Re planning for it, the issue is the winter break.

 

Really, the 5th round ties should have been played on the weekend of the 4th Feb this year (so that the replay would be this coming midweek - no clash) but that would have left 2 weekends in 3 being set aside for cup games as the 22nd Jan was too.

 

The only other ways around that would have been:

 

1. Play the 4th round of the cup before Christmas, as was done for a few years from 2012/13 (it was pish); or

 

2. Play the 4th round on the 7th Jan & push the winter break back a week, but then you have a long wait for any 4th round replays.

 

No good solution. Personally I think the winter break's shite but looks like we're stuck with it.

 

The replay would sell out anyway, so not having it on TV seems unhelpful to everyone (and costs both clubs money) but I think this will happen every year as long as we have the current schedule.
